switch to netbsd csu

. file- and functionality-compatible with previous situation
          (FreeBSD csu) (with a crt1.o -> crt0.o symlink in /usr/lib)
        . harmonizes source with netbsd
        . harmonizes linker invocation (e.g. clang) with netbsd
        . helpful to get some arm code in there for the arm port project
